The Full Readout
The YAPA Swimming Cap has garnered mixed feedback, primarily centered around its fit. While some users appreciate its comfort and performance, others have expressed significant disappointment due to sizing issues. The cap is designed with 100% silicone, which is intended to provide a snug fit, but this has led to discomfort for many, particularly those with longer or thicker hair. The product's promise of being suitable for various hair types has not been universally met.
Quality-wise, the cap is made from lightweight silicone, which is meant to ensure durability and flexibility. However, several reviewers noted that the cap lacks the necessary stretch, making it difficult to put on or keep on comfortably. Users with medium-length curls reported being unable to wear the cap at all, while others experienced painful pressure points after a short time in the water. The cap's design aims to cover hair and ears effectively, but this functionality seems compromised for many.
In terms of value, the cap may appeal to those with shorter hair who seek a reliable swimming accessory. However, the significant number of complaints regarding fit raises concerns about its overall usability for a broader audience. Buyers with longer or thicker hair should consider alternatives, as the cap's sizing limitations could lead to frustration rather than enjoyment during swimming sessions.
